This article is discussing the latest in the Samsung phablet product line, the Note 4, and the Galaxy S5. So which one is better, the bigger one or a little bit bigger one.
Sizes, Displays, and Designs
Both Samsung devices have Super AMOLED displays that give a brighter and over-saturated color display, with the screen size for the Note 4, 5.7 inches with a 515 ppi, and 1440 x 2560 pixel resolution. The Galaxy S5 is slightly smaller a screen size of 5.1 inches, a resolution of 1080 x 1920 pixels, and pixel density of 432 ppi. Samsung coats each phone in Corning Gorilla Glass 3, the toughest material, but, of course, the iPhone 6 sapphire display is still better.
Unlike the Galaxy Note 4, the Galaxy S5 is dust and water-resistant, but both have a fingerprint sensor. The Note 4 provides the S Pen stylus, while the S5 is lighter and thinner at 145 grams, and 142 x 72.5 x 8.1 dimensions. The Note 4 on the other hand measures 30 grams heavier and dimensions of 153.5 x 78.6 x 8.5 mm.
Looking at their appearance, they each have a plastic rear panel, with the Note 4 having faux leather design and the S5 having a version of not so hot faux-leather plastic. The Note 4 also comes in several options such as gold, pink, black, and white metallic choices.
OS and Hardware
Each Note 4 version is very powerful. The both have the same 3G RAM capacity, with the first version running on a quad-core 2.7 GHz Krait 450 CPU, running on an Adreno 420 GPU and a Qualcomm Snapdragon 805 chipset. The other version is powered by the octa core processor with a quad-core 1.9 GHz Cortex-A57 CPU and a quad-core 1.3 GHz Cortex-A53 and a Mali-T760 GPU.
The Galaxy S5 uses the Krait 400 quad-core processor, with speeds of 2.5 GHz, backed with Adreno 330 GPU, and coupled with a Qualcomm MSM8974 AC Snapdragon 801 chipset. The Galaxy Note 4 outperforms the Samsung Galaxy S5 in every way, even though the Galaxy S5 is still a great phone.
Each Note 4 versions have 32 GB internal memory, while the Galaxy S5 has two versions of 32 GB and another version of 16GB. Each having expandable memory supported with a microSD card for storage capacity of 128 GB.
The Galaxy S5 comes with v4.4.2 (KitKat), and the Note 4 runs on Android v4.4.4 (KitKat).
Camera
Each phone has a 16MP rear camera; that have HDR, LED Flash, image recording, smile detection, dual shot and face detection, Geo tagging, and simultaneous HD video. The Galaxy S5 has a phase detection autofocus, and the Note 4 has autofocus, and optical image stabilization, which means the pictures are less blurry. The S5 is 2MP front camera, with the Note 4 is 3.7MP front camera.
Battery Life
The Note 4 has a 3220 mAh battery, while the Galaxy S5 has a 2800mAh Li-Ion battery, which charges 20 percent in 12 minutes. While the Note 4 charges up to 50 percent within 30 minutes.
